如何备份 Mastodon

如何备份 Mastodon

💡 原文中文,约3100字,阅读约需8分钟。
📝

内容提要

本文介绍了如何使用rclone工具通过命令行备份Mastodon,包括PostgreSQL数据库和其他目录,备份到腾讯云COS和R2。提供了备份脚本示例,并说明了如何设置定时任务以定期执行备份,确保数据安全可靠。

🎯

关键要点

  • 使用 rclone 工具通过命令行备份 Mastodon,备份 PostgreSQL 数据库和其他目录。
  • 备份目的地为腾讯云 COS 和 R2,支持多种云存储。
  • 安装 rclone 并生成配置文件,配置腾讯云 COS 的 access_key_id 和 secret_access_key。
  • 提供了一个简单的备份脚本示例,包含备份 PostgreSQL 数据库和其他目录的步骤。
  • 通过 cron 定时任务设置,确保每天定时执行备份脚本,保障数据安全可靠。

延伸问答

如何使用 rclone 备份 Mastodon 的 PostgreSQL 数据库?

可以通过 rclone 工具执行 pg_dump 命令备份 PostgreSQL 数据库,并将备份文件同步到云存储。

备份 Mastodon 时可以选择哪些云存储服务?

可以选择腾讯云 COS 和 R2 作为备份目的地,rclone 支持多种云存储服务。

如何设置定时任务以自动备份 Mastodon 数据?

可以使用 crontab 命令设置定时任务,例如每天凌晨 2 点执行备份脚本。

备份脚本中需要修改哪些配置?

需要修改备份目录、云存储桶名称和 rclone 配置文件中的 access_key_id 和 secret_access_key。

rclone 的安装和配置过程是怎样的?

安装 rclone 后,通过 rclone config 命令生成配置文件,输入 access_key_id 和 secret_access_key 完成配置。

备份 Mastodon 数据的频率应该如何设置?

可以通过 cron 定时任务设置备份频率,例如每天定时执行备份脚本以确保数据安全。

➡️

继续阅读